PHYS 486
Fall 2012 All Classes
Credit: 4 hours.
Atomic phenomena integrated with an introduction to quantum theory; evidence for the atomic nature of matter and the properties of the Schrodinger equation, single particle solutions in one dimension, the hydrogen atom, perturbation theory, external fields, and atomic spectroscopy of outer electrons.
Prerequisite: MATH 285; PHYS 214; credit or concurrent registration in MATH 415.
